Plastics for Aerospace

10,000 m flight altitude, nearly 1,000 km/h speed and an outdoor temperature of -50 °C – as passengers, we don't feel a thing. Aerospace engineers master many challenges to take us to our destination quickly and safety: Aeroplanes must be very light-weight, fuel-efficient, but at the same time mechanically stable and perfectly safe. Additionally, every airline wants to increase its fleet's performance and minimise maintenance times. Constructors therefore must develop aeroplanes that are long reliable even at high stress. We support these constructors with our aerospace plastics. We offer a great selection of thermoplastic and composites suitable for these demanding conditions. They will help you in construction of light-weight, safe and long-lived aircraft.

Your advantages

  • Lighter than aluminium
  • High mechanical stability
  • Low-maintenance
  • Depending on material, meeting of: BSS 7239, FAR 25.853 & FAR 28.855, AITM 3.0005 and AITM 2.0007, UL94 V0
  • We offer aerospace plastics approved by Airbus
